Danby 20" Wide Gas Range in Stainless Steel - (DR202BSSGLP)

(P)Cooking up your favorite dishes is always a breeze with this compact gas range by Danby Designer. This slim and elegant model is just 20 in. wide (50.8 cm) which makes it ideal for remote locations and smaller kitchen spaces. Its compatible with both natural gas and liquid propane and is controlled by a clever electronic ignition unit along with push-and-burn safety knobs. There is a pair of sturdy and durable racks in the 2.3 cu. ft. capacity oven along with a bright interior light, fashionable window and broiler drawer. The range provides four 9,100-BTU open burners and one 13,000 BTU oven burner as well as an integrated lip to contain any spills. This unit doesn't take much to clean due to its black and stainless steel, scratch-resistant porcelain surface and large backsplash. In addition, the gas range boasts a 12-month warranty on parts and labor along with convenient in-home service.(/P)

Features

  • Compact solution for small space living: 20 free standing gas range with a large 2.3 cu. ft. oven capacity
  • Manual, easy to clean pyrolytic blue oven
  • ADA Compliant: meets requirements set out by Standards for Accessible Design for people with disabilities
  • New Sealed burners: (12,000/9,500/5,000/9,500 BTU)
  • Powerful 13,000 BTU for maximum baking power
  • In drawer broiler drawer: drop down door and front pocket
  • Flexibility: two oven racks with four adjustable positions and safety stops for optimal cooking
